Crafting a Comprehensive Strategy

Define Your Objectives

Begin by setting clear, specific goals for your social media marketing efforts. Do you aim to increase brand awareness, drive website traffic, boost sales, or foster customer loyalty? Your objectives will shape your strategy.

Know Your Audience

Understanding your audience’s preferences, behaviors, and pain points is crucial. This knowledge will help you create content that resonates with them and fosters engagement.

Content is King

Compelling content is at the heart of successful social media marketing. Create a content calendar that includes a mix of text, images, videos, and other formats tailored to your target audience.

Consistency and Frequency

Consistency in posting and the frequency of your content can significantly impact your social media success. Create a posting schedule and stick to it to keep your audience engaged.

Building and Engaging Your Community

Respond to Comments and Messages

Promptly respond to comments and messages to show that you value your audience’s input and are actively engaged.

Foster User-Generated Content

Encourage your audience to create content related to your brand. User-generated content can be a valuable asset for building trust and authenticity.

Analyzing and Adapting

The Importance of Analytics

Regularly analyze your social media performance using platform-specific and third-party analytics tools. This data will help you understand what works and what doesn’t.

Adapt and Optimize

Based on your analytics, adapt your strategy to improve your social media marketing efforts continually. Optimize your content, posting times, and engagement tactics.
